Transaction 753d11a1f4d84f50438f1fca9b4f4fe8e2061d15fcdb9b09749512ca1b46b5be
1 Input
2 Outputs
- 753d11a1f4d84f50438f1fca9b4f4fe8e2061d15fcdb9b09749512ca1b46b5be:0
- 753d11a1f4d84f50438f1fca9b4f4fe8e2061d15fcdb9b09749512ca1b46b5be:1
value 25000000
address 18e8TroLh5pGrRNvqt5f873Yokyh54hyT7
value 898349
address 3BTxddUirNSvTLzqpJpshfMo9eEnL5pG3q